Indium Oxide Market in Russia: An Overview
The Russia Indium Oxide Market plays a pivotal role in the country’s materials science and electronics sectors. Indium oxide (In₂O₃) is a critical compound in the production of a variety of high-tech applications, most notably in the manufacture of transparent conductive coatings, thin-film transistors, and solar panels. It is also used in optical coatings, catalysts, and semiconductors due to its unique properties, such as high electrical conductivity and optical transparency. With increasing demand for energy-efficient technologies, renewable energy solutions, and advanced electronic devices, the market for indium oxide is poised for substantial growth. Russia’s access to rich reserves of indium and its well-established infrastructure for refining and processing these materials position it to take advantage of global trends in electronics and energy.

Challenges and Technological Innovations
The Russia Indium Oxide Market faces several challenges, including supply chain limitations and fluctuations in indium prices, which are often influenced by global mining operations and supply-demand dynamics. Indium is considered a critical material with limited global production, which can lead to price volatility and potential supply shortages. Furthermore, the environmental impact of indium extraction and processing, as well as concerns about the long-term sustainability of indium mining, are ongoing challenges. However, technological innovations in recycling indium oxide from old electronic devices and solar panels provide a potential solution to mitigate supply chain risks. Additionally, advancements in production techniques, such as more efficient extraction methods and improved manufacturing processes for solar cell applications, are helping to reduce production costs and improve the environmental footprint of indium oxide production.
